Unity拥抱人工智能:从虚幻引擎到无限可能
2024-01-12 15:25:14
Unity AI:释放无限创造力的革命性工具
在瞬息万变的数字世界中,开发者们必须不断探索创新技术,以突破界限,创造引人入胜的体验。Unity的最新举动,将人工智能(AI)融入其备受推崇的游戏引擎中,无疑是一项激动人心的进展,为开发者们开辟了无限的可能性。
人工智能的黎明:从静态到动态
传统的游戏开发依赖于脚本和手动创建的内容。然而,人工智能的出现带来了一个全新的维度,让开发者能够创造出能够自主思考、做出决策,并对实时事件做出反应的虚拟世界。这种能力为互动性和沉浸式体验打开了新的天地。
Unity与ChatGPT:协作创新的催化剂
Unity与ChatGPT的集成将人工智能语言模型的力量赋予了开发者。开发人员可以利用ChatGPT生成对话、任务甚至代码,从而加速开发流程并激发创造力。此外,ChatGPT还可以帮助文档化过程,提高代码的可读性。
Stable Diffusion:点亮想象力的画布
Stable Diffusion是一种文本到图像的人工智能模型,它允许开发者根据简单的提示生成高度详细的图像。这意味着艺术家们不必再花费大量时间手工制作纹理和资产,而是可以使用人工智能生成逼真的环境、角色和物品。这将大大节省时间,提高开发效率。
拥抱AI:Unity开发者的新纪元
Unity拥抱人工智能不仅是一项技术进步,更是一种开发者思维模式的转变。通过将人工智能融入他们的工作流程,开发者能够:
- 创建更智能、更具响应性的虚拟世界
- 缩短开发周期,降低成本
- 释放创造力和无限的可能性
- 满足不断变化的玩家期望
- 在竞争激烈的市场中脱颖而出
具体的应用场景:AI技术在Unity中的强大优势
游戏玩法生成: AI可以用来生成关卡、任务和挑战,为玩家提供无穷无尽的重玩价值。
动态环境: AI驱动的环境可以根据玩家的行为进行调整,创造出身临其境且不断变化的体验。
角色行为: AI可以用来赋予角色智能行为,增强沉浸感并创造出更具可信度的游戏世界。
图像增强: AI可以用来提高图形保真度,优化纹理,并创造出逼真的世界。
自动化任务: AI可以用来自动化重复性任务,例如代码生成和测试,释放开发者的创造力。
面向未来的展望:Unity AI的无限可能性
Unity拥抱人工智能还为行业带来了令人兴奋的可能性,例如:
神经网络游戏设计: AI可以用来分析玩家数据,优化游戏设计决策。
情感计算: AI可以用来检测玩家的情绪,并根据他们的反应定制体验。
生成式人工智能: AI可以用来创建完全由机器学习算法生成的内容。
跨平台兼容性: Unity的AI功能可以移植到多个平台,让开发者能够轻松创建跨设备的无缝体验。
协作式AI: AI可以与开发者合作,协助创造性决策,并提供新的视角。
结论:Unity AI的力量
Unity拥抱人工智能是一场变革,它为开发者提供了前所未有的机会,让他们能够创造出革命性的数字体验。通过与ChatGPT、Stable Diffusion和其他AI技术的无缝集成,Unity赋予开发者释放想象力的力量,突破交互式娱乐的界限。随着Unity AI生态系统的不断发展,未来充满着无限的可能性。现在是时候让开发者们拥抱人工智能,探索它的潜力,为世界带来前所未有的虚拟世界。
常见问题解答
1. AI如何帮助开发者节省时间?
AI可以自动化重复性任务,例如代码生成和测试,让开发者专注于更具创造性的任务。
2. AI会取代开发者吗?
不,AI不会取代开发者。相反,它将成为开发者的强大工具,帮助他们创造出更复杂和创新的体验。
3. 我需要学习编码才能使用Unity AI吗?
虽然了解编码基础知识会有所帮助,但Unity提供了对非程序员友好的AI工具和资源。
4. Unity AI是否适用于所有游戏类型?
是的,Unity AI可以增强各种游戏类型的体验,从角色扮演游戏到动作游戏。
5. Unity AI是否有任何成本?
基本Unity AI功能对所有用户免费。但是,对于更高级的功能,例如图像生成,可能需要付费订阅。